South Korean female celebrities spark concern over extreme weight loss

Published on April 5, 2026

A growing trend of dramatically slimmed-down appearances among leading South Korean female celebrities is stirring debate among fans and industry observers. In recent months, several high-profile figures in the entertainment industry have noticeably lost substantial weight, raising concerns about the unhealthy standards of beauty they may be perpetuating.

The phenomenon has gained attention as fans and commentators express their worries about the potential health risks associated with extreme weight loss. Many believe that the pressure to conform to a narrow ideal of beauty is intensifying, particularly in an industry that often glorifies thinness. Social media platforms, where these celebrities display their image and lifestyles, have further fueled the conversation around body image and self-worth.

Observers note that while some celebrities may pursue weight loss for personal reasons or roles in films and television, the lasting impact on their fans, particularly young women, can be detrimental. Experts in psychology and nutrition have voiced their concerns, highlighting the detrimental effects that such portrayals can have on body image and self-esteem.

In response to the growing unease, some fans are calling for a more inclusive definition of beauty that embraces diverse body types. They argue that the entertainment industry should promote healthier and more realistic body standards instead of reinforcing extremes that might lead to eating disorders and other health issues.

As the dialogue continues, it remains to be seen whether societal pressures will shift towards valuing health and well-being over drastic physical appearances in the world of South Korean entertainment. Celebrities are now being urged to use their platforms to advocate for positive body image and mental health, as the impact of their choices resonates far beyond their own personal lives.
